PSG: Messi, Verratti and Kimpembe in training on the eve of the match against Lens

Paris Saint-Germain are filling up on the eve of the reception of Lens this Saturday at the Parc des Princes. Leo Messi, Marco Verratti and Presnel Kimpembe – injured and absent from the trip to Angers (3-0 victory) in the middle of the week – returned to training this Friday morning at Camp des Loges.

A priori, the three players should be on the field against the Northerners for what could be the title match for PSG (Paris is missing a point to be champion of France). Neymar, suspended in the last match, is also available for the reception of Lensois.

Finally, Ander Herrera affected in the hamstrings in recent weeks, was also present in collective training but it is not certain that the Spaniard is integrated into the Parisian group.

PSG will be deprived of Abdou Diallo (in recovery), Mauro Icardi (thigh) – “his recovery with the group is evaluated between 2 and 3 weeks”, according to the medical press release published this Friday at midday -, Julian Draxler (knee operation) and Leandro Paredes (operated for pubalgia). The young Edouard Michut is suspended after his expulsion at the very end of the match against Angers.
